Two telecoms cables connecting Estonia and Finland under the Baltic Sea have been repaired after suspected sabotage, Finnish operator Elisa said on Monday.
Finnish authorities are investigating the suspected sabotage of four telecoms cables and one power cable on Dec. 25 just weeks after other cables in the region were severed.

Write comment (93 Comments)Azerbaijan's president said on Monday that Russia was "guilty" over the downing of an airline last month that Baku says was shot by Russian air defenses.
